    Things are odd, at the mountain.
    The gates of the afterlife remain flung open, and things stir beneath it, things that ate out of Beqanna’s control. But the mountain stands tall, as it has for so long, their monument to magic, their place of requests. Its well-worn paths serve them, and the faeries delight upon its peak.
    It's almost peaceful, or, as peaceful as Beqanna knows how to be. Peace is not a common thing, here, with the constant ebb and flow of thrones changing hands, with the gates of the underworld flung open.
    Something rumbles, in the heart of the mountain. No one knows what. There is a shift, but this does not matter – not now. The rumble extends further, reaches the surface of the mountain, and the dust blows.
    It blows from the mountaintop, and it is soaked in magic, whipping through an errant breeze. It flows down, and whips across their cheeks, stinging – and changing. Not all of them, but some. A touch of magic, in their skin. Sometimes it yields to their wishes – conscious or not – and sometimes it does not, instead making changes that are unasked for, or even unwanted.
    Magic is fickle, you see.
    The wind blows, and the mountain’s dust whips on, finding them, changing them.
